Mayor-Council Agenda Tuesday, June 22, 2021 9:30 AM City & County Building Parr-Widener Community Room, Room 389 I. DEPARTMENTAL MATTERS IN THE REGULAR COURSE OF BUSINESS: Arts & Venues Andrew Lindley & Ginger White 21-0668 * Amends a revenue contract with Universal McCann Resolution Worldwide, Inc. by adding $43,155 for a new total of $643,155, and one year for a new end date of 12-31-21 and changing the vendor name to Starcom Worldwide, Inc. for sponsorship at Red Rocks Amphitheatre (THTRS-201840339). 21-0675 Amends a contract with Colorado Symphony Association Resolution by adding three years for a new end date of 6-30-24, maintaining the existing monthly rental rate, and adding “offices” to permitted premises for the use of Boettcher Concert Hall for performances and other events (THTRS-201839929-00). Children's Affairs Al Martinez 21-0663 * Approves a grant agreement with the Department of Health Resolution and Human Services for $2,012,598 and through 3-31-23 for the Denver Great Kids Head Start program (202158877). Community Planning and Development Edson Ibañez, James Van Hooser & Eric Browning 21-0523 * Approves a map amendment to rezone property from Bill E-SU-D to E-SU-D1, located at 945 North Irving Street in Council District 3. 21-0659 Approves a map amendment to rezone property from Bill U-SU-C2 and U-RH-3A to U-RX-3, located at 1634, 1642, 1650, and 1680 North Sheridan Boulevard in Council District 1. Mayor-Council Meeting Tuesday, June 22, 2021 Page 2 21-0661 Amends Article II, Chapter 10 of the Denver Revised Bill Municipal Code, the 2019 Denver Building and Fire Code and the 2019 Denver Green Code to correct errata found after the initial adoption in December of 2019. Denver International Airport Rachel Marion 21-0681 * Amends a contract with International Business Machines by Resolution adding $1,131,028 for a new total of $6,420,000 and two years and two months for a new end date of 2-28-24 for the hosting and software licenses to run the Maximo application, the Asset Management System at Denver International Airport (202158113). 21-0682 * Amends a contract with University Corporation for Resolution Atmospheric Research (UCAR) by adding $419,719 for a new total of $1,021,449 and three years for a new end date of 12-31-24 for weather consulting services at Denver International Airport (202157610). Department of Housing Stability Elvis Rubio 21-0667 * Amends a contract with Colorado Village Collaborative by Resolution removing the restriction that 60% of funds within the contract scope be expended only on a singular second Safe Outdoor Space (SOS) site. No change to contract amount or duration (HOST 202158824-01). Department of Public Health and Environment Will Fenton, Paul Aldretti & Jeff Holliday 21-0660 * Approves a grant agreement with the U.S. Centers for Resolution Disease Control and Prevention for $4,435,695 and through 5-31-23 to address COVID-19 health disparities among populations at high-risk and underserved, including racial and ethnic minority populations, citywide (202159027). 21-0665 Approves a contract with Second Chance Center, Inc. for Resolution $671,562 and through 12-31-21 for reentry programing to reduce recidivism through targeted supportive services Mayor-Council Meeting Tuesday, June 22, 2021 Page 3 delivered both in jail and at the center located at 1391 Delaware Street in Council District 10 (ENVH-202158589). Department of Transportation and Infrastructure Jason Gallardo 21-0669 * Approves a request to connect property located outside the Bill City at 5400 Monroe Street to wastewater facilities within the City boundary. 21-0670 * Amends an intergovernmental agreement with Urban Bill Drainage and Flood Control District (UDFCD), doing business as Mile High Flood Control District, by adding $500,000 of UDFCD funds and $500,000 of City funds for a new total of $1,500,000 for drainage and flood control improvements for Goldsmith Gulch at Evans Avenue and Monaco Parkway in Council District 4. No change to agreement duration (202159001; 202054995). 21-0671 * Approves a grant agreement with the Colorado Department Resolution of Transportation (CDOT) for $2,132,000 of CDOT funds and $533,000 of City funds and through 4-14-31 for the Mississippi Avenue Vision Zero Safety Project in Council District 7 (202158743). 21-0672 * Approves a grant agreement with the Colorado Department Resolution of Transportation (CDOT) for $3,812,628 of CDOT funds and $953,157 of City funds and through 3-22-31 for pedestrian safety improvements on Federal Boulevard between West 23rd Avenue and West 27th Avenue as part of the Elevate Denver Bond program in Council District 1 (202158707). Finance Michael Kerrigan, Lisa Lumley & Rory Regan 21-0657 Approves petitions requesting continuance of the Bill Downtown Denver Business Improvement District for a ten-year period. 21-0666 Approves a lease agreement with the Second Chance Resolution Center, Inc. for $30 and through 12-31-23 to occupy space located at 1391 Delaware Street in Council District 10 for Mayor-Council Meeting Tuesday, June 22, 2021 Page 4 the provision of community re-entry services (FINAN-202158306-00). 21-0676 Amends a lease agreement with Colorado Symphony Resolution Association by adding $107,932.68 for a new total of $302,938.18 and three years for a new end date of 6-30-24 to lease 10,435 square feet of office space at 1245 Champa Street in Council District 9 (FINAN-202056814-04; FINAN-201311017-04). 21-0678 * Amends an occupancy agreement with JBK Hotels, LLC, Resolution doing business as Aloft, by adding $1,223,600 for a new total of $7,189,400 and three months for a new end date of 9-30-21 to provide 140 rooms to people experiencing homelessness during the COVID-19 crisis, in Council District 9 (FINAN-202159069-03). 21-0679 * Amends a food service agreement with JBK Hotels, LLC, Resolution doing business as Aloft, by adding $322,000 for a new total of $1,740,200 and three months for a new end date of 9-30-21 to provide food services to those people experiencing homelessness during the COVID 19 crisis staying at a hotel in Council District 9 (FINAN-202159070-03). 21-0680 * Amends a contract with Base Tactical Disaster Recovery by Resolution adding $493,894 for a new total of $1,614,454 and 17 months for a new end date of 12-01-22 to provide continued consulting services and management of the City and County of Denver’s FEMA claim related to the COVID-19 Pandemic (202054195-01). Fire Desmond Fulton & Adriana Lara 21-0658 * Approves the donation of surplus expired extrication and Bill fire protective equipment to Bomberos Voluntarios de San Pedro, Coahuila, Mexico. Human Rights and Community Partnerships Kevin Dodge Mayor-Council Meeting Tuesday, June 22, 2021 Page 5 21-0674 * Amends Sec 28-20 of the Denver Revised Municipal Code Bill to rename the Denver Office for Strategic Partnerships Commission as the Denver Nonprofit Engagement Commission to better reflect the mission and scope of work. Human Services Camille Whisler 21-0684 * Amends a contract with CrossPurpose by adding $263,100 Resolution for a new total of $1,038,125 and one year for a new end date of 6-30-22 to provide targeted training and development of executive functioning/ life preparedness skills to clients qualified for TANF benefits (SOCSV-202158160-02). Sheriff Vince Line 21-0655 Approves a contract with Aramark Correctional Services, Resolution LLC for $9,000,000 and through 6-30-23 to provide services of preparing and serving meals at the Denver Detention Facility and Denver County Jail (SAFTY-202158720).
